https://sourceware.org/git/gitweb.cgi?p=binutils-gdb.git;h=65af7b40c64170b51555eea441c6d9466cd88eda commit 65af7b40c64170b51555eea441c6d9466cd88eda Author: Tom Tromey <[email protected]> Date: Sat Mar 7 09:55:03 2026 -0700 Use store_unsigned_integer in findcmd.c This rewrites findcmd.c:put_bits to use store_unsigned_integer, and to directly use the byte order.
